Ajouter un commentaire macro Excel / VBA : comprendre un code facilement
Excel est un outil de productivité extrêmement répandu qui offre de nombreuses fonctionnalités, notamment grâce à l’utilisation de macros. Mais qu’est-ce qu’une macro Excel précisément ? Nous allons vous expliquer comment la saisir pleinement. Vous découvrirez ainsi tous les éléments essentiels concernant l’utilisation des commentaires et l’énorme valeur ajoutée de ces précieuses aides.
Si dans le cadre de votre utilisation d’excel vous avez besoins de renseignement sur les tableaux croisés dynamique ou TDC, nous avons ce qu’il vous faut. Retrouver içi commment augmenter la rapidité de vos tableaux croisés dynamiques sur Excel.
L’utilisation de commentaires dans le code VBA de la macro revêt une grande importance. Les commentaires sont des annotations que vous pouvez ajouter dans le code pour fournir des explications et des clarifications sur ce que fait chaque instruction. Ils jouent un rôle essentiel pour vous et pour d’autres personnes qui pourraient lire ou modifier le code à l’avenir.
Les commentaires permettent de rendre le code plus compréhensible, facilitant ainsi la maintenance et la collaboration.
Avant de passer dans le vif du sujet voilà un léger rappel afin d’être sûr que vous avez les même bases et que vous parlons le même language.
Qu’est-ce qu’une macro Excel ?
Une macro Excel est une série de commandes ou d’instructions que vous pouvez enregistrer pour être exécutées ultérieurement. Cela peut aller de simples tâches comme la copie et le collage de données à des opérations complexes comme l’importation de données ou l’automatisation de rapports. Par exemple, notre équipe a récemment travaillé sur un projet d’automatisation d’un tableau de suivi des performances dans le domaine de l’e-sport en utilisant des macros Excel.
Pourquoi utiliser les macros Excel ?
L’utilisation de macros Excel peut grandement améliorer votre efficacité et votre précision dans l’exécution de tâches répétitives. C’est un outil de gain de temps qui permet d’éviter des erreurs humaines potentielles.
Créer une macro Excel
La création d’une macro Excel peut sembler intimidante au début, mais avec un peu de pratique, elle devient plus facile.
Étapes pour créer une macro
- Enregistrement de la macro :
- Ouvrez votre application Microsoft Office, telle que Excel.
- Accédez à l’onglet « Développeur » dans le ruban (si l’onglet n’est pas visible, activez-le dans les options de personnalisation).
- Cliquez sur le bouton « Enregistrer la macro » pour commencer l’enregistrement.
- Choisissez un nom pour votre macro et spécifiez l’endroit où vous souhaitez enregistrer la macro (dans le classeur actuel ou dans un autre emplacement).
- Cliquez sur « OK » pour démarrer l’enregistrement.
- Exécution des tâches souhaitées :
- Effectuez les actions que vous souhaitez automatiser à l’aide de la macro. Par exemple, vous pouvez effectuer des calculs, modifier des cellules, appliquer des mises en forme, etc. Toutes les actions que vous effectuez seront enregistrées dans la macro.
- Arrêt de l’enregistrement :
- Une fois que vous avez terminé d’exécuter les tâches souhaitées, cliquez sur le bouton « Arrêter l’enregistrement » dans l’onglet « Développeur » ou dans la barre d’outils de la fenêtre d’enregistrement.
- L’enregistrement de la macro sera arrêté et vous aurez terminé la création de votre macro.
Une fois la macro créée, vous pouvez l’exécuter à tout moment pour reproduire les actions enregistrées. Vous pouvez également modifier le code VBA généré par l’enregistrement pour personnaliser davantage le comportement de la macro.
Exemple d’un macro Excel qui contient des commentaires
Ci-dessous vous allez retrouver un exemple de code vba qui contient des balises de commentaire :
Sub ExempleVBA()
' Ce code est un exemple de macro VBA qui calcule la somme des nombres pairs
Dim i As Integer ' Variable pour stocker les nombres à vérifier
Dim somme As Integer ' Variable pour stocker la somme des nombres pairs
somme = 0 ' Initialisation de la somme à zéro
' Boucle pour vérifier les nombres de 1 à 10
For i = 1 To 10
' Vérification si le nombre est pair
If i Mod 2 = 0 Then
somme = somme + i ' Ajout du nombre pair à la somme
End If
Next i
' Affichage de la somme des nombres pairs dans une boîte de dialogue
MsgBox "La somme des nombres pairs de 1 à 10 est : " & somme, vbInformation, "Exemple VBA"
' Fin de la macro
Exit Sub
End Sub
Ce code VBA utilise une boucle For pour vérifier les nombres de 1 à 10. Il vérifie si chaque nombre est pair à l’aide de l’opérateur Mod (modulo). Si un nombre est pair, il est ajouté à la variable somme. Finalement, la somme des nombres pairs est affichée dans une boîte de dialogue à l’aide de la fonction MsgBox.
Les commentaires expliquent chaque étape du code pour faciliter la compréhension.
N’hésitez pas à me demander si vous avez d’autres questions ou besoins d’assistance supplémentaire!
Ajouter des commentaires dans les macros Excel
Ajouter des commentaires dans vos macros Excel est une étape cruciale qui est souvent négligée.
Importance des commentaires dans les macros
Les commentaires sont importants car ils permettent à vous ou à d’autres utilisateurs de comprendre ce que fait la macro. Cela peut être particulièrement utile lorsque vous revisitez une macro après un certain temps ou lorsque vous partagez votre travail avec d’autres.
Comment ajouter des commentaires à votre macro
Pour ajouter un commentaire à votre macro,
vous devez simplement ajouter une apostrophe (‘) au début de la ligne de commentaire. Excel ignore tout ce qui suit l’apostrophe lors de l’exécution de la macro.
Utiliser des commentaires dans les macros Excel
Maintenant que vous savez comment ajouter des commentaires à votre macro, voyons comment les utiliser.
Lecture de commentaires
Lorsque vous ouvrez l’éditeur de macros, vous pouvez voir les commentaires que vous avez ajoutés à votre macro. Ils sont généralement en vert.
Exemple d’utilisation des commentaires
Prenons par exemple une macro qui trie un tableau en fonction de certaines conditions. Vous pourriez avoir un commentaire comme : ‘Ce segment de code trie le tableau en fonction de la colonne A’. Ceci clarifie ce que fait cette partie du code pour vous-même ou pour d’autres qui peuvent utiliser votre macro.
Conseils pour les commentaires dans les macros Excel
Faire des commentaires dans vos macros Excel est une bonne pratique, mais comment faire des commentaires utiles?
Quand utiliser des commentaires
Vous devriez utiliser des commentaires chaque fois que le code pourrait ne pas être immédiatement compréhensible pour vous ou pour d’autres. Cela peut être lorsqu’il y a une logique complexe impliquée ou lorsque le code fait quelque chose d’important.
Que faut-il commenter
Il n’est pas nécessaire de commenter chaque ligne de votre code. En règle générale, vous devriez commenter les sections de code qui font quelque chose d’important ou qui pourraient être déroutantes pour les autres.
Les questions les plus courantes sur l’utilisation des annotations
Pour ajouter un commentaire à votre macro, vous pouvez simplement ajouter une apostrophe (‘) au début de la ligne de commentaire.
Les commentaires aident à comprendre ce que fait la macro. Ils sont particulièrement utiles lorsque vous partagez votre travail avec d’autres ou lorsque vous revisitez une macro après un certain temps.
Vous devriez utiliser des commentaires chaque fois que le code pourrait ne pas être immédiatement compréhensible pour vous ou pour d’autres.